Flags - Take One

When my son was a little baby I wanted something like a mobile to hang over his cot. Inspired by a little book I have about creating spaces for children I decided on a set of flags. I made these out of felt which you can buy in pre-cut squares in a huge range of colours. The beauty of felt is that the color is double sided, has decent body to it and no hemming is required. I simply cut 10 triangles, sewed a loop across the top edge and threaded through some bias binding tape.
